Short story-THE MAN OF CROWD

This is a famous short story of Edgar Allan Poe (Jan 19, 1809-October 7,

1894).He was an inventor of detective fiction in America. The Man of the

Crowd is a mysterious story.Writer tells us that some books don’t permit

themselves to be read. Like-wise some people are also like secret books,

they don’t permit themselves to be read. In this story narrator follows a

fellow for almost 24 hours. He was a man of crowd and knows the art of

hiding himself from the people.

The narrator is sitting near the window of D…Coffee House. He recently

recovers from serious disease. Now he is enjoying himself. The narrator

observes the crowd, the crowd contains different sorts of people in it.

There are senior and junior clerks, beggars, teachers, lawyers, soldiers etc.

The narrator also notices porters, drunkards, young girls and well-painted

ladies there. Soon he sees an old man, some sixty five or seventy years of

age. It is a strange face which captures the attention of narrator. He

follows the old man. He observes terror, malice, despair and vast mental

power at his face. Now he wants to know more about him. He is a very

feeble and short man. Now it is night. Suddenly old man disappears in fog.

They narrator chases him into cross streets, squares and by –streets. The

old always feels comfortable in crowd whenever the crowd is thinner he

looks confused.

Narrator chases him throughout the city. Suddenly he changes the route

and enters into the suburb. It was “a world of poverty and crime…an

unhealthy world”. Then he comes to the bar. Then he again becomes a

man of crowd. At last, in the evening of second day the narrator surrenders

himself and left the chasing. He concludes that he was like a book that did

not permit itself to be read.
